Drivers: video: remove __dev* attributes.
CONFIG_HOTPLUG is going away as an option. As a result, the __dev* markings need to be removed. This change removes the use of __devinit, __devexit_p, __devinitdata, __devinitconst, and __devexit from these drivers. Based on patches originally written by Bill Pemberton, but redone by me in order to handle some of the coding style issues better, by hand. Cc: Bill Pemberton <wfp5p@virginia.edu>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:
@@ -70,34 +70,34 @@ static struct pci_device_id nvidiafb_pci_tbl[] = {
|
||||
MODULE_DEVICE_TABLE(pci, nvidiafb_pci_tbl);
|
||||
|
||||
/* command line data, set in nvidiafb_setup() */
|
||||
static int flatpanel __devinitdata = -1; /* Autodetect later */
|
||||
static int fpdither __devinitdata = -1;
|
||||
static int forceCRTC __devinitdata = -1;
|
||||
static int hwcur __devinitdata = 0;
|
||||
static int noaccel __devinitdata = 0;
|
||||
static int noscale __devinitdata = 0;
|
||||
static int paneltweak __devinitdata = 0;
|
||||
static int vram __devinitdata = 0;
|
||||
static int bpp __devinitdata = 8;
|
||||
static int reverse_i2c __devinitdata;
|
||||
static int flatpanel = -1; /* Autodetect later */
|
||||
static int fpdither = -1;
|
||||
static int forceCRTC = -1;
|
||||
static int hwcur = 0;
|
||||
static int noaccel = 0;
|
||||
static int noscale = 0;
|
||||
static int paneltweak = 0;
|
||||
static int vram = 0;
|
||||
static int bpp = 8;
|
||||
static int reverse_i2c;
|
||||
#ifdef CONFIG_MTRR
|
||||
static bool nomtrr __devinitdata = false;
|
||||
static bool nomtrr = false;
|
||||
#endif
|
||||
#ifdef CONFIG_PMAC_BACKLIGHT
|
||||
static int backlight __devinitdata = 1;
|
||||
static int backlight = 1;
|
||||
#else
|
||||
static int backlight __devinitdata = 0;
|
||||
static int backlight = 0;
|
||||
#endif
|
||||
|
||||
static char *mode_option __devinitdata = NULL;
|
||||
static char *mode_option = NULL;
|
||||
|
||||
static struct fb_fix_screeninfo __devinitdata nvidiafb_fix = {
|
||||
static struct fb_fix_screeninfo nvidiafb_fix = {
|
||||
.type = FB_TYPE_PACKED_PIXELS,
|
||||
.xpanstep = 8,
|
||||
.ypanstep = 1,
|
||||
};
|
||||
|
||||
static struct fb_var_screeninfo __devinitdata nvidiafb_default_var = {
|
||||
static struct fb_var_screeninfo nvidiafb_default_var = {
|
||||
.xres = 640,
|
||||
.yres = 480,
|
||||
.xres_virtual = 640,
|
||||
@@ -1105,7 +1105,7 @@ fail:
|
||||
#define nvidiafb_resume NULL
|
||||
#endif
|
||||
|
||||
static int __devinit nvidia_set_fbinfo(struct fb_info *info)
|
||||
static int nvidia_set_fbinfo(struct fb_info *info)
|
||||
{
|
||||
struct fb_monspecs *specs = &info->monspecs;
|
||||
struct fb_videomode modedb;
|
||||
@@ -1201,7 +1201,7 @@ static int __devinit nvidia_set_fbinfo(struct fb_info *info)
|
||||
return nvidiafb_check_var(&info->var, info);
|
||||
}
|
||||
|
||||
static u32 __devinit nvidia_get_chipset(struct fb_info *info)
|
||||
static u32 nvidia_get_chipset(struct fb_info *info)
|
||||
{
|
||||
struct nvidia_par *par = info->par;
|
||||
u32 id = (par->pci_dev->vendor << 16) | par->pci_dev->device;
|
||||
@@ -1224,7 +1224,7 @@ static u32 __devinit nvidia_get_chipset(struct fb_info *info)
|
||||
return id;
|
||||
}
|
||||
|
||||
static u32 __devinit nvidia_get_arch(struct fb_info *info)
|
||||
static u32 nvidia_get_arch(struct fb_info *info)
|
||||
{
|
||||
struct nvidia_par *par = info->par;
|
||||
u32 arch = 0;
|
||||
@@ -1276,8 +1276,7 @@ static u32 __devinit nvidia_get_arch(struct fb_info *info)
|
||||
return arch;
|
||||
}
|
||||
|
||||
static int __devinit nvidiafb_probe(struct pci_dev *pd,
|
||||
const struct pci_device_id *ent)
|
||||
static int nvidiafb_probe(struct pci_dev *pd, const struct pci_device_id *ent)
|
||||
{
|
||||
struct nvidia_par *par;
|
||||
struct fb_info *info;
|
||||
@@ -1438,7 +1437,7 @@ err_out:
|
||||
return -ENODEV;
|
||||
}
|
||||
|
||||
static void __devexit nvidiafb_remove(struct pci_dev *pd)
|
||||
static void nvidiafb_remove(struct pci_dev *pd)
|
||||
{
|
||||
struct fb_info *info = pci_get_drvdata(pd);
|
||||
struct nvidia_par *par = info->par;
|
||||
@@ -1473,7 +1472,7 @@ static void __devexit nvidiafb_remove(struct pci_dev *pd)
|
||||
* ------------------------------------------------------------------------- */
|
||||
|
||||
#ifndef MODULE
|
||||
static int __devinit nvidiafb_setup(char *options)
|
||||
static int nvidiafb_setup(char *options)
|
||||
{
|
||||
char *this_opt;
|
||||
|
||||
@@ -1529,7 +1528,7 @@ static struct pci_driver nvidiafb_driver = {
|
||||
.probe = nvidiafb_probe,
|
||||
.suspend = nvidiafb_suspend,
|
||||
.resume = nvidiafb_resume,
|
||||
.remove = __devexit_p(nvidiafb_remove),
|
||||
.remove = nvidiafb_remove,
|
||||
};
|
||||
|
||||
/* ------------------------------------------------------------------------- *
|
||||
@@ -1538,7 +1537,7 @@ static struct pci_driver nvidiafb_driver = {
|
||||
*
|
||||
* ------------------------------------------------------------------------- */
|
||||
|
||||
static int __devinit nvidiafb_init(void)
|
||||
static int nvidiafb_init(void)
|
||||
{
|
||||
#ifndef MODULE
|
||||
char *option = NULL;
|
||||
|
Reference in New Issue
Block a user